MM12 MYG is a 2012 Hyundai I40 in Silver with a 1,685c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 13 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 84.6%.

Across all 2012 Hyundai I40 models, the average MOT pass rate is 76.2% with a typical mileage of 80,507 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Hyundai I40 fails its MOT is brake pad(s) less than 1.5 mm thick, accounting for 2,182 recorded failures. If you're considering buying MM12 MYG,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Hyundai I40 typically stays on UK roads for around 15 years. At 14 years old, this Hyundai I40 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
